The son of Samuel D. Edgmon and Sarah (Pierce) Edgmon. He married Miss Mary 'Polly' Casey in Rhea County, TN on 4 April 1832. Killed (Bushwacked) during the Civil War. Varying accounts all run along the same line. Served the Confederacy by working the salt peter caves near Boxley to produce gunpowder. He was ambushed and killed by a neighbor, Benjamin F. Clark, while Clark was home on leave from the Yankee army. Clark was, in turn, killed by Braxton's companions while he reloaded. *Per virtual flower of Travis Holt on 1 Jan 2015.
